How much do car lot manager j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 27, 2026, the average hourly pay for car lot manager in the United States is $15.88,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$17.31 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a car lot manager do?

A Car Lot Manager oversees the daily operations of a car dealership's lot, including managing inventory, coordinating the display and organization of vehicles, and supervising lot staff. They are responsible for ensuring that vehicles are clean, properly parked, and ready for customer viewing or test drives. Additionally, Car Lot Managers often work closely with sales and service departments to facilitate smooth operations and a positive customer exper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a car lot man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Car Lot Manager, you need strong organizational skills, inventory management experience, and knowledge of automotive sales practices, often supported by a high school diploma or relevant automotive certifications. Familiarity with dealership management systems (DMS), customer relationship management (CRM) software, and vehicle valuation tools is typically required. Strong leadership, communication, and problem-solving abilities help manage staff and provide excellent customer service. These skills ensure efficient lot operations, maximize sales opportunities, and maintain a positive customer experience.

What are some common challenges faced by car lot managers and how can they be addressed?

Car Lot Managers often face challenges such as managing high inventory turnover, ensuring accurate vehicle records, and maintaining a well-organized lot to maximize display appeal. Balancing customer service with logistical responsibilities can also be demanding, especially during busy periods. Effective communication with sales teams, implementing robust inventory tracking systems, and staying organized are key strategies to address these challenges and keep the lot running smoothly.

What is the difference between Car Lot Manager vs Car Sales Manager?

AspectCar Lot ManagerCar Sales Manager
Primary FocusOversees dealership operations, inventory, and staffLeads sales team, manages customer relationships, and drives sales
Required CredentialsExperience in dealership operations, sales, or management; often a high school diploma or higherSales experience, leadership skills; often a high school diploma or higher
Work EnvironmentDealership lot, office, and inventory areasShowroom, sales floor, and customer interaction areas
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in automotive dealerships to manage overall operationsUsed in dealerships to lead sales teams and meet sales targets

The Car Lot Manager primarily oversees dealership operations and inventory, ensuring smooth daily functions. In contrast, the Car Sales Manager focuses on leading the sales team and increasing vehicle sales. Both roles require sales experience and are essential in automotive dealerships, but their core responsibilities differ significantly.

How much do car lot managers make at car dealerships?

Car lot managers at car dealerships typically earn an average salary ranging from $40,000 to $80,000 annually, depending on experience, location, and dealership size. They often receive bonuses based on sales performance and may have additional benefits such as health insurance and paid time off.
